What is SEO?

SEO stands for Search Engine Optimization. It includes the practice of optimizing the website to increase organic (non-paid) traffic from search engine results pages (SERPs). 

SEO involves various strategies, both on-page and off-page, to improve your website's visibility and authority. On-page SEO focuses on optimizing individual web pages with content, HTML tags (like title tags and meta descriptions), and technical aspects (such as site speed and mobile-friendliness). Off-page SEO includes building backlinks from other websites and improving your site's reputation through social media and online communities.

What is SEM?

SEM stands for Search Engine Marketing. Unlike SEO, which focuses solely on organic traffic, SEM encompasses both organic & paid strategies to enhance visibility in search engines. In other words, SEM includes SEO as well as paid search activities.

Pay-per-click (PPC) advertising is the mainstay of search engine marketing (SEM). Advertisers bid on keywords that you may enter into search engines when looking for a product or service; they then pay the search engine a fee when a user clicks on that particular ad. The most widely used SEM platform is Google Ads, which lets advertisers display their ads in the results section of the search engine results page.

Types of SEM

SEM can be categorized into:

  • PPC (Pay-Per-Click): This involves bidding on keywords & paying each time a user clicks on your ad. It's a targeted approach to drive immediate traffic to your website.
  • Display Advertising: This also includes banner ads and other visual advertisements that appear on websites within the Google Display Network or other ad networks.
  • Remarketing: This strategy targets those users who have visited your website previously with customized ads as they also browse other sites or social media platforms.

Key Difference between SEO and SEM

  1. Visibility: SEO focuses on improving your website's visibility in search results naturally, without paying. SEM also involves paying for ads that appear at the top of search results, providing quicker visibility.
  2. Cost: SEO is cost-effective in the long run because it doesn't require payments for clicks or views. However, it needs ongoing effort and time. SEM delivers instant results but requires a budget for ad expenses.
  3. Time for Results: SEO involves a long-term strategy where significant improvements in rankings and traffic can take months. SEM provides immediate visibility and traffic, suitable for short-term campaigns or boosting ongoing SEO efforts.
  4. Click-through Rates (CTRs): Organic search results often have higher click-through rates than paid ads because some users prefer skipping ads. However, SEM allows for targeted ads, which can be very effective if optimized well.

Integrating SEO (Search Engine Optimization) with SEM (Search Engine Marketing) is a potent tactic to boost online visibility and overall marketing effectiveness. While SEO emphasizes organic search traffic, SEM utilizes paid advertising.

By combining these strategies, businesses can expand their audience reach, strengthen brand visibility, and enhance performance. SEM campaigns offer valuable keyword data that can optimize SEO content, while A/B testing through SEM informs improvements in landing pages beneficial for both approaches.
